Five Minutes A Day Beat Tech Overwhelm
- Sandra began tech by learning five minutes a day of vocabulary to overcome fear and build confidence with AI terms.
- This incremental habit transformed her from feeling 'old' and left behind into an active learner engaging with modern tech.
Use Perplexity And Claude As Learning CoPilots
- Use AI tools like Perplexity and Claude as learning companions to draft proposals and explain complex concepts.
- Sandra uses Perplexity to format proposals and Claude to learn topics like regenerative finance instead of relying on Google alone.
Screenshot And Verify Suspicious Messages
- When suspicious messages arrive, screenshot them and use AI or assistants to evaluate safety before clicking links.
- Sandra relies on her phone assistant and screenshots to detect scam patterns and avoid nefarious links.
